Let's start with the station facilities. While Trafford Park may lack the grandeur of larger stations, its charm lies in its simplicity. For those seeking ticketing services, it's vital to note that there is no ticket office or ticket machines available here. This means travellers need to purchase their tickets online or from other nearby stations. However, the station is equipped with an induction loop, enhancing accessibility for individuals with hearing difficulties.
Though there are no staff members to assist on-site, help is just a phone call away at 08002006060. CCTV surveillance adds an extra layer of security. While there are no wa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or ATMs, there are seating areas to ensure some comfort while you wait for your train.
When it comes to accessibility, the station does have step-free access but with some nuances. Travellers will find ramps, albeit with a bit of an incline, to access platforms bound for both Manchester and Warrington. Unfortunately, this station doesn't offer accessible toilets or a drop-off point for those with impaired mobility. Yet, the commitment to accessibility is demonstrated through the provision of ramps on the trains themselves.
Considering onward travel options, Trafford Park provides some alternatives. Various travel connections include rail replacement services from the station entrance on Moss Road. However, regular bus connections are not directly available here, so planning ahead is essential. Taxi links can be facilitated via online services such as Cab4You.

Gipsy Hill station, served by Southern Railway, is equipped with various essential amenities to make your travel smooth. The ticket office is open from the early hours of the day until late, operating from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ays, extending slightly longer on Saturdays, and offering reduced hours on Sundays. This flexible schedule makes ticket purchasing a hassle-free experience.
Though there are no smartcard validators specifically for ease of boarding, the presence of accessible ticket machines ensures you can readily collect tickets bought online; these machines are designed with accessibility in mind too. Additionally, the station is supportive of those with special needs by housing induction loops and offering ramp assistance for train access, making sure everyone can navigate safely to their destination.
Convenient connections are pivotal, and Gipsy Hill doesn’t fall short on that front. The station provides smooth transitions with local bus services, and you can find more information on these onward travels via the ‘Onward Travel Information Map’ located at the station. These connections extend your options for reaching any destination in London easily, whether it's by hopping on a bus or catching a rail replacement service when needed.

Gipsy Hill goes the extra mile to cater to all travelers, including those requiring special assistance. While the station notably excludes accessible toilets and lacking certain mobility aids such as wheelchairs, staff support is available throughout operating hours from 05:45 to 00:15 daily to ensure that everyone receives the help they need.
For extra peace of mind, safety measures like CCTV surveillance and a customer help point provide added layers of security and information, fostering a respectful and accommodating environment for every commuter visiting or leaving from Gipsy Hill Station.
